The Buying and Selling Process in Spain
Step-by-Step Guide to Buying Property
Purchasing real estate in Spain involves several critical steps to ensure a smooth transaction. First, explore property listings extensively, focusing on your ideal location and budget. Platforms featuring real estate listings in Spain, such as Idealista or reputable real estate agencies in Barcelona, can help identify potential options, including apartments or villas. Once a property catches your interest, conducting a thorough inspection is essential. Many agencies now offer virtual tours of properties in Spain for added convenience.
After selecting a property, you must obtain a Foreigner Identification Number (NIE). This identification is mandatory for any Spanish property-buying process and enables legal transactions. At this stage, hiring a lawyer experienced in legal advice for buying in Spain is strongly recommended. Your lawyer will facilitate negotiations, review contracts, and ensure all documents meet local verification standards.
Lastly, the purchase is finalized before a notary, where titles and deeds are officially transferred. Rely on guidance from consulting services for overseas buyers to seamlessly navigate the legal formalities and secure your new investment.
